Market Overview and Growth Prospects
Research Intelo’s report highlights steady growth driven by improved safety mandates, increased vehicle data utilization, and heightened public awareness regarding crash accountability. Automotive Crash Data Retrieval Tools allow detailed extraction of information such as speed, braking duration, throttle position, and steering behavior seconds before and during collision events.
In 2024, the Automotive Crash Data Retrieval Tool Market surpassed USD 320 million. By 2030, it is expected to cross USD 580 million due to expanding EDR deployment in both passenger and commercial vehicles.

Drivers, Restraints, and Opportunities
Market Drivers
A major driving force is the surge in regulatory mandates related to EDR installation. Many regions now require data recorders that capture pre-crash and crash-phase information. As a result, retrieval tools have become essential for extracting, decoding, and analyzing this data.
The growing use of advanced driver-assistance systems (ADAS) also contributes to rising complexity in vehicle crash behavior, further amplifying demand for detailed data extraction tools.
Market Restraints
Despite strong growth potential, market restraints include varying regional mandates and limited standardization among vehicle manufacturers. The compatibility challenges between different vehicle models and proprietary EDR systems can increase operational complexity.
Additionally, high tool and software costs may deter smaller investigative firms or insurance bodies from adopting advanced systems.

Market Dynamics and Technological Advancements
The Automotive Crash Data Retrieval Tool Market is heavily influenced by advancements in vehicle electronics. Modern vehicles use interconnected modules that generate vast volumes of operational data, making high-precision retrieval tools essential for interpreting dynamic crash sequences.
One notable trend is the integration of real-time diagnostics with crash data, allowing investigators to review vehicle performance moments before impact. Improved connectivity also enables remote data retrieval in certain advanced systems, reducing inspection time and improving investigation efficiency.
Enhanced user interfaces, automated analysis dashboards, and more extensive compatibility with vehicle brands are shaping product development. Additionally, the rise of electric vehicles introduces new categories of crash data, including battery health, voltage fluctuations, and thermal behavior.
